So, I’ve noticed I have to edit out a lot of green color cast from my photos. Looking around the living room, it seems it’s simply a result of the light coming into the house via the bronze window tint. Or at least that’s what I’ve always assumed.

For all I know, it could be the camera body or the lens causing the issue. May be time to check into that.
